A Victorian townhouse rescued from failing sashes
A four-storey Hampstead townhouse in a conservation area, with 18 draughty timber sashes and a tired original front door. The brief was heritage aesthetics and modern thermal performance without triggering a planning objection.

A Grade II Georgian frontage restored with slimline sashes
A Grade II listed Georgian house on Marlow high street with 12 original single-glazed sashes, several beyond economic repair. The listing officer wanted a solution that preserved sightlines exactly while lifting thermal performance.
